Understanding APIs
What is an API?
An API is a set of rules and protocols for building and interacting with software applications. It serves as an intermediary between different software systems, enabling them to communicate and share data seamlessly. APIs are essential for modern software development, as they facilitate the integration of third-party services, enhance functionality, and streamline workflows.

Key Concepts in API Design
When designing APIs, it's essential to consider several key concepts:
| Concept | Description |
|---|---|
| Endpoints | Specific URLs that define the functionality of the API |
| Methods | HTTP methods (GET, POST, PUT, DELETE) that define the type of operation to be performed |
| Parameters | Data that is passed to the API to influence its behavior |
| Status Codes | HTTP status codes that indicate the result of the API request |
API Gateway
What is an API Gateway?
An API Gateway is a single entry point into a set of APIs. It acts as a mediator between clients and the backend services, handling tasks such as authentication, authorization, request routing, load balancing, and rate limiting.
Benefits of Using an API Gateway
Using an API Gateway offers several benefits, including:
- Security: Centralized security policies for all APIs.
- Performance: Load balancing and caching to improve response times.
- Simplify Development: Simplifies the development process by abstracting the backend services.
- Analytics: Collects and reports on API usage statistics.

OpenAPI
What is OpenAPI?
OpenAPI, also known as Swagger, is a specification for describing, producing, and consuming RESTful APIs. It provides a standardized way to document APIs, making it easier for developers to understand and use them.
Key Features of OpenAPI
The OpenAPI specification includes several key features:
- API Description: Detailed description of the API, including endpoints, methods, and parameters.
- Interactive Documentation: Interactive documentation that allows users to test API requests directly from the documentation.

1. What is the difference between REST and SOAP APIs?
REST is a lightweight, stateless API architecture, while SOAP is a protocol that uses XML for data exchange and requires a more complex setup. REST is more widely used due to its simplicity and flexibility.
2. What is an API Gateway, and why is it important?
An API Gateway is a single entry point into a set of APIs that handles tasks such as authentication, authorization, and request routing. It simplifies API management and enhances security and performance.
3. How can OpenAPI help me in API development?
OpenAPI provides a standardized way to document APIs, making it easier for developers to understand and use them. It also allows for interactive documentation and automated testing.
